This collection consists of professional papers dealing with the operations of the reference desk and the early years of the history room at the Downtown Spokane Library. The latter would become the basis of the present Northwest Room. It includes correspondence from a colleague and professional newsletters. Of particular interest are a selection of scripts for two radio programs promoting reading and the library system. One program, entitled variously "Your Library and You" and "The Library Speaking," was broadcast during 1944. The other scripts are from the Margaret Smith Show which featured on KHQ during the 1940s and 1950s.

| 545 | 0 | |a Elizabeth Showacre Gilbert was born in Pittsburgh in 1901and was a resident of Spokane from 1922 until her death in 1998. For 42 years, she worked as a reference librarian at the Downtown branch of the Spokane Public Library. She was one of the founders of the history room at the same branch. This room would form the basis for the contemporary Northwest Room. | |
